Honoring Sweet Briar College on the 125th anniversary of its founding.
Summary
H.Res. 1053 is a non-binding resolution introduced in the House that would honor Sweet Briar College as it marks 125 years since its establishment. As a non-binding resolution, this measure does not have the force of law and does not require presidential signature. Instead, it serves as a formal expression of recognition and respect from Congress for the college's longevity and contributions.
This resolution has no direct practical impact on citizens, as it is ceremonial in nature. It represents a symbolic gesture acknowledging the college's milestone anniversary. The bill was introduced on February 10, 2026, and remains in early stages of the legislative process, having been submitted to the House but not yet receiving committee action.
